Recognizing the importance of integrating dynamic digital curriculum with research-based assessment, ATI has developed the next generation of Galileo K-12 Online technology, the Galileo Digital Curriculum Platform. Built on the foundation of ATI's nationally recognized Research and Development Program, the platform creates a seamless integration between standards-based instruction, balanced assessment, and Dashboard reporting to promote learning. 

This webinar will highlight 8 key points within the Galileo K-12 Online Digital Curriculum Platform:
  • Item Response Theory
  • Multi-Level Differentiated Instruction
  • Alignment with Your State Standards
  • Streamlined Online Curriculum Creation
  • One-Stop Interactive Dashboards
  • Platform Agility and Adaptability
  • Standards-Aligned Item Banks for K-12
  • K-12 Multimodal Instructional Content
